I cannot reproduce this on a 5.3-BETA machine with libpthread or libc_r. The only difference I see that may matter is that you're building with CPUTYPE=3Dp4, and I have CPUTYPE defined. Since p4 has caused problems in the past, try rebuilding gstreamer and gstreamer-plugins without a CPUTYPE, and see if that helps.
